#
# This script reads the raw UK2000 data and prepares it for use in the package.
#
# Workflow:
#
# (1) If any changes are made in SuperSimpleEconomy_2018-11-13.xlsx,
# be sure to build the package before running this script.
# Building the package will put the SuperSimpleEconomy_2018-11-13.xlsx file in the correct location
# to be picked up by the System.file function.
#
# (2) Run this script so that use_data puts the *.rda files in the correct location.
#
# (3) Build again to make sure all *.rda data files are collected into the package.
